Biological Delivery Systems

Microbes have developed to seamlessly introduce genetic material into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Widely used virus-based carriers feature:

Adenoviral vectors – Capable of infecting both proliferating and static cells but may provoke immunogenic reactions.

AAV vectors – Preferred due to their lower immunogenicity and ability to sustain prolonged DNA transcription.

Retroviral vectors and lentiviral systems – Embed within the cellular DNA, offering sustained transcription, with lentiviral vectors being particularly beneficial for targeting non-dividing cells.

Alternative Genetic Delivery Methods

Alternative gene transport techniques present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These comprise: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ging DNA or RNA for targeted cellular uptake.

Electropulse Gene Transfer –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in plasma barriers, allowing genetic material to enter.

Direct Injection – Introducing genetic material directly into localized cells.

Addressing Inherited Diseases

Various hereditary diseases stem from single-gene mutations, positioning them as prime subjects for gene therapy. Key developments comprise:

Cystic Fibrosis – Studies focusing on delivering corrective chloride channel genes are showing promising results.

Hemophilia – Gene therapy trials focus on regenerating the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.

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-mediated gene editing provides potential for individuals with DMD.

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– Gene therapy strategies a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.

Oncological Genetic Treatment

Genetic modification is integral in cancer treatment, either by modifying immune cells to recognize and attack tumors or by directly altering cancerous cells to inhibit their growth. Key innovative tumor-targeted genetic solutions consist of:

C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ells focusing on malignancy-associated proteins.

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Genetically modified pathogens that navigate here selectively infect and destroy tumor cells.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.


Remedy of Pathogenic Conditions

DNA-based therapy provides potential resolutions for prolonged diseases notably viral immunodeficiency. Developmental approaches incorporate:

CRISPR-powered HIV Therapy – Pinpointing and removing pathogen-bearing cells.

Genetic Engineering of Immune Cells – Altering T cells shielded to HIV entry.

DNA-Based Therapy: Transforming the Code of Life

Gene therapy achieves results by correcting the root cause of chromosomal abnormalities:

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ers therapeutic genes directly into the biological structure, including the FDA-approved Luxturna for managing hereditary ocular disorders.

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Involves editing a individual’s tissues under controlled conditions and then reintroducing them, as evidenced by some research-based therapies for red blood cell disorders and immune system failures.

The advent of genetic scissors CRISPR-Cas9 has dramatically improved gene therapy scientific exploration, making possible fine-tuned edits at the chromosomal sequences.

Malignancy Combat Strategies

The regulatory green light of chimeric antigen receptor therapies like Kymriah and Gilead’s Yescarta has transformed the landscape of cancer treatment, notably in individuals with refractory hematologic diseases who have no viable remaining treatments.

Inherited Conditions

Syndromes such as a progressive muscle-wasting condition as well as a severe hemoglobinopathy, which historically offered restricted medical solutions, now possess innovative genetic treatments including Zolgensma as well as a CRISPR-based therapy.
